“Kayla's Act" (or Law) in North Carolina is proposed legislation designed to enhance protections for domestic violence victims following the 2023 murder of Kayla Hammonds. It aims to allow remote testimony for victims and extend the statute of limitations for misdemeanor domestic violence cases from two years to 10 years.

May 5th is the National Day of Awareness for Missing and Murdered Indigenous Women and Girls (MMIWG) in the US and Canada, dedicated to honoring victims and raising awareness about the disproportionate violence against Native women. It was established in 2017 to honor Hanna Harris, a Northern Cheyenne woman murdered in 2013. People wear red to show solidarity.

Denim Day is an annual international campaign held on the last Wednesday in April (Sexual Assault Awareness Month) where people wear jeans to protest victim-blaming in sexual violence cases. Started by Peace Over Violence in 1999, it originated from a 1990s Italian Supreme Court ruling that overturned a r**e conviction because the victim wore tight jeans, implying consent.
